Reel Pittsburgh Movie Tour

Reel Pittsburgh Movie Tour

Our tour for movie buffs! Pittsburgh is known as the city where the three rivers meet - but it also features the convergence of some of the biggest moments in film history, from the earliest days of the moviemaking industry to groundbreaking independent films and bona fide blockbusters. This history owes much to the city’s role as a hub of industry, its unique architecture and geography, and tax incentives that made location shooting in Pittsburgh an appealing prospect for Hollywood. This tour will take you through the historic downtown neighborhood and into the famous scenes and filming locations from some of your favorite movies - and uncover some hidden gems, too! This is your opportunity to walk in the footsteps of zombies and Batman. Come and discover Pittsburgh’s important role in the film industry’s past and present - and get inspired for future movie nights!
